Grasping HVAC Line Sets for Optimal Efficiency
Optimizing the efficiency of your HVAC system hinges around ensuring that its line sets are properly set up. These sets of tubing carry refrigerant between the indoor and outdoor units, aiding the transfer of heat. A poorly laid out line set can lead to reduced efficiency, increased energy usage, and even system malfunction. To achieve optimal performance, it's vital to comprehend the basics of HVAC line set setup and mini split flexible line set guarantee that your system is precisely planned.
- Consider the length of your line set. The longer it is, the more friction there will be to coolant circulation, decreasing efficiency.
- Sufficient covering of your line sets can minimize heat loss or gain, preserving the coolant level.
- Regular maintenance of your HVAC line sets may reveal any problems before they become severe.

Troubleshooting Common Mini Split Line Set Problems
Mini split units can deliver efficient and comfortable climate control, but sometimes problems with the line set can arise. A line set is a vital component that carries refrigerant between the indoor and outdoor units. When this system malfunctions, it can lead to reduced cooling capacity, systemic failures, or even leaks.
Various common issues can occur with mini split line sets. One frequent problem is clogged lines, which can block refrigerant flow. This may result inadequate cooling or complete system failure. Another common issue is inadequate line set size, which can affect the system's efficiency and performance.
Checking the line set for any visible damage, such as punctures, is crucial. Additionally, verify that all connections are secured properly to prevent leaks. If you observe a problem with your mini split line set, it's best to contact a qualified HVAC technician for repair.
Copper vs. Aluminum Line Sets: Which is Right for Your AC System?
When it comes to installing your replacement air conditioning system, you'll need to think about the type of line set used. Two popular options are copper and aluminum. Both have their pros, but some key details will help determine which is right for your situation.
- Copper line sets are known for their strength. They can tolerate the pressures and temperatures of an AC system, resulting in a longer lifespan
- Copper line sets can be more immune to corrosion than aluminum, especially in humid climates.
- Conversely, aluminum line sets are lighter and frequently cheaper than copper.
Ultimately, the best choice depends on your particular needs and budget. Consider factors like climate, system size, and installation costs when making your decision.
